Course Content

• Seed Physiology and Biochemistry
• Seed Development and Maturation
• Seed Viability Testing Methods: (Including standard germination tests, tetrazolium testing, and electrical conductivity methods)
• Seed Storage and Longevity: (Covering seed deterioration, seed priming techniques, and cryopreservation)
• Seed Pathology and Mycotoxin Detection
• Seed Quality Control and Assurance
• Advanced Seed Viability Techniques: (e.g., in-vitro germination, imaging techniques)
• Seed Production and Technology
• Seed Business and Marketing
• Seed Viability and Crop Improvement Strategies

Career path

Career Role Description
Seed Viability Scientist Conducting research and development in seed germination and storage techniques. High demand for expertise in seed physiology and biotechnology.
Seed Analyst (Seed Testing) Assessing seed quality through purity analysis and germination testing. Essential role in ensuring high-quality seed production and distribution.
Seed Technology Specialist Developing and implementing improved seed production and processing methods, including advancements in seed coating and priming techniques.
Agricultural Consultant (Seed Focus) Advising farmers on optimal seed selection, planting techniques, and crop management practices to maximize yields. Strong emphasis on seed viability.
